2. Key Vital Signs
Vital Sign | Observation | Interpretation |
---|---|---|
Company Status | Active but Dormant | No trading activity detected; no revenue or expenses. |
Cash at Bank | £100 consistently over 5 years | Minimal liquidity; no operational funds movement. |
Net Assets & Equity | £100 consistently | Share capital only; no retained earnings or growth. |
Profit & Loss Activity | None reported | No income or expenses, indicating no business operations. |
Filing Compliance | Up to date | Good compliance reduces regulatory risk. |
Director Control | Single director with 25-50% ownership | Concentrated control; potential for swift decision-making or risk of limited oversight. |
Industry Classification | Construction of domestic buildings (SIC 41202) | Industry typically requires active operations; dormancy suggests non-operational status. |
